Golfers ‘ride-out’ cold conditions at Southbroom

Candida Amm has had a superb week on the greens.

WINNING the women’s better ball Stableford competition at Southbroom on Wednesday, September 28 were Candida Amm and Lorraine Cook on 43 points followed by Margaret Sherratt and Jan Germs 41 pts. Geraldine Treherne and Janet Humphrey were third on 40 pts.

In the men’s competition, Gary Purtell and Colin Mckay took line honours with 47 points after counting out Geoff Skelton and Brian Hoggart. One shot behind were Gordon Moody and Kerry Fielden with 46.

Saturday’s combined Stableford saw women’s president Candida Amm in the prizes again after she and her fourball, Sandy Fitzgerald, Michelle Davies and ‘ghost’ came in with 89 points. Six points behind in second place were Geraldine Treherne, Jean Purtell, Janet Humphrey and Lorraine Cook with 83 pts.

In the men’s competition, Mike Jacquet, Geoff Skelton with brothers, Derrik and Bruce Matthew literally ‘walked it’ carding an impressive 96 points. Well back in second place with 64 were Malcolm Greenland, Bob Thomas, Dave Page and Cleve Walker.
